13 Minutes Trailer


Georg Elser was an ordinary German worker with an ordinary life just like anyone else around him. He fell in love with a beautiful young woman named Else Härlen, and you would've thought that her being married was his biggest problem. However, as Adolf Hitler's ascent to power became more pronounced, Georg felt more and more obligated to do something to save the future of Germany. No longer could he stand by and watch thousands of Jews being tortured and murdered for their faith, no longer could he accept Nazism, and so his assassination plot began. He worked in a steel factory and used his position to obtain materials to create a timebomb which he hid in a bierkeller in Munich on November 8th 1939, the day that Hitler was to address a crowd on the venue's anniversary. Unfortunately for Georg, Hitler left far earlier than expected and long before the bomb was detonated. Georg was subsequently arrested and sentenced to death.

'Diana' Critical Mauling "Devastating" For Director, Likened To Hitler Movie


Naomi Watts Oliver Hirschbiegel Diana Princess Of Wales

In the wake of some truly scathing reviews towards his latest movie, Diana director Oliver Hirschbiegel has spoken out against a tidal wave of bad press that slated his movie, his actors, his directing and sent his royal biopic plummeting down the box office charts in the UK.

Diana Poster
Naomi Watts Has Now Been Saddled With The Unfortunate Movie.

Faced with British critics who heaved in revulsion at the "cheap and cheerless" attempt to finally turn the life of the late Diana Princess Of Wales into a palatable movie, Hirschbiegel has spoken out to calm the storm or at least save his reputation. Whilst the Telegraph labelled the film as "a special class of awful," The Guardian elaborated saying Diana is "an excruciatingly well-intentioned, reverential and sentimental biopic about her troubled final years, laced with bizarre cardboard dialogue."

Controversial "Diana" Gets Ripped Apart By Critics, Despite Hesitant Defence From Naomi Watts


Naomi Watts Oliver Hirschbiegel

Some old questions are raised again this week with the release of Diana, starring Naomi Watts. The film - directed by Oliver Hirschbiegel - focuses of the final years of Diana’s life, her relationships with London heart surgeon Hasnat Khan and later, Dodi Fayed. Because of the movie’s somewhat controversial subject matter, Naomi Watts has already tried to distance herself from any possible offence that it might cause, particularly to Diana’s sons, princes William and Harry. 

Naomi Watts Diana Naomi Watts as Diana.

"Hopefully if they get to see the film, they will feel that we have done it in a respectful and sensitive way," she told BBC TV. "We try to honor the depiction of her character in the best possible way."

Naomi Watts Walks Out Of Mark Kermode Interview Under 'Diana' Questioning


Naomi Watts Oliver Hirschbiegel

It's probably not unfair to suggest there hasn't been fevered anticipation to Oliver Hirschbiegel's new movie Diana, starring Naomi Watts as the late Princess. Sure, we were all vaguely intrigued when the first stills rolled out online, and the trailer was worth a watch, but this wasn't Helen Mirren as The Queen.

Naomi WattsNaomi Watts as Princess Diana in 'Diana'

Suggestions that the film may not be in the best taste - or worse still, may not be any good - were lent credence this week when Watts walked out of an interview with the film critic Mark Kermode and broadcaster Simon Mayo for BBC5 Live.

Diana Trailer


Princess Diana was most definitely one of the most famous and inspirational women in the world, known to all as the People's Princess. Never seduced by the lure of wealth, fame and royalty, she lived her life for others, but struggled deeply from her own personal troubles; her failed marriage to Prince Charles embroiled in affair scandals and subsequent divorce, the constant hounding of the press and her later romances. When she met heart surgeon Dr. Hasnat Khan, she fell deeply in love, feeling for the first time in years, like a real woman. But it was a relationship doomed to failure with further media attention forcing a rift between them. She could never escape the scrutiny of the media, even while she put all her efforts into her hands-on charity work.
